Financing

$223M from the Islamic Bank for Reconstruction has partly financed the road construction. The total construction cost is calculated at $400M. Other banks financing the highway are the OPEC fund, the Abu Dhabi fund, and the Saudi Fund for development.


Characteristics and Krrabë tunnel

The most important section consists of the Krrabe Tunnel, whose length is about 4.9 km. The highway was opened to traffic when the construction of the entire route from Tirana to Elbasan was finalized as projected in June 2013 (18 months construction time).
